I recently purchased a CPO 2024 Taycan. Loving the car so far. It's my daily driver.

My building doesn't have a garage so I purchased an outdoor Porsche Car Cover. I love the design of the cover, especially the integral stuff sack, but after a couple of weeks of daily use, it's starting to come apart at the seams -- literally! Thankfully the online store I bought it from will take it back.

Has anyone else had similar problems with the Porsche Car Cover?

Anyone have an outdoor car cover that they love and would recommend?

I'm considering the Sunbrella Car Cover as a replacement. Anyone have experience (good or bad) with Sunbrella covers?

I assumed the same thing but it turns out it's not the best for my application. I found the chart accompanying this CoverCraft FAQ very helpful. I don't have snow where I am. Sun, dirt and dust are my major concerns.

Ultimately I chose "5-Layer All Climate". WeatherShield HP was tempting but nearly twice the cost.

I've used both Covercraft and California Car Covers for multiple cars over the past 20 years. I've found that California Car Covers seems to have a slightly better pattern (fit) for some of their cars, like our W222 S550, the Covercraft version seemed a little short, the mirror pockets were causing the cover to sit strangely. I got a Cal Car cover for the Taycan GTS (the Superweave HD in a 2 tone - black sides and gray center - hides the wheel dirt on the cover better) and I've been very happy with it, it's light weight, rolls into a compact space and offers good UV, bird dropping and dust protection. I've also gotten some of the indoor covers from Cal Car Cover for my E39 M5 and Lotus Elise and been very happy with them - great fit. I just ordered a custom pattern for my Jeep Gladiator with a camper shell and while both can accommodate that request, Covercraft really made it difficult to order, so I went with Cal again. They both use many of the same fabrics, including Sunbrella, so look at pricing and customer service/responsiveness to differentiate.
